Since before
Art Amour opened its doors for business, Promethius has been
there to help with technical and creative aspects of the company.
Krista Pearson and Carrie Klein, both residents of the Fishers
area, developed various means of artistic and spiritual expression
that became Art Amour. They wanted to inspire their customers
to “embrace the artist within” with each visit
to the studio.
To help with this inspiration, we created an entire corporate
identity including a color scheme, logos and a storefront
sign. Business cards, brochures and a website soon followed.
The website’s features include a Local Artist Spotlight,
Photo Gallery and printable coupons. Visitors can also sign
up to be on the Art Amour e-mail list, where they receive
announcements about upcoming events and products.
At the store, our technical staff installed a wireless computer
network, printers, Internet connection and firewall. Art Amour
uses the QuickBooks Point of Sale system for its retail sales.
The system includes a bar
code scanner, credit card reader and software.

Suros Surgical
Systems, Inc. is an award winning Indiana-based medical device
manufacturer setting new industry standards for minimally
invasive methods of tissue excision and biopsy within multiple
surgical specialties. Suros’ initial product launch
– the patented ATEC® (Automated Tissue Excision
and Collection) breast biopsy and excision system –
has made exciting new clinical advancements in the areas of
vacuum assisted diagnostic breast biopsy.
Suros
already had a logo and a corporate identity when they first
came to us. Our design department worked to take that corporate
identity and make it versatile with all its products and marketing
materials. Suros, at the time, was just beginning to launch
the ATEC®,
and needed new promotional flyers and postcards for their
conferences and trade shows.
Satisfied
with our quick turnaround and our overall design capabilities,
Suros came back to us for other design projects. We have created
cd labels, media folders, patient brochures, flyers, trade
show exhibit panels, postcards, and advertisements in recent
years.
In 2003, we were given the task of creating a new website
for Suros. They were looking for a website that would showcase
their new surgical products while focusing on the needs of
doctors and patients. The website had to be animated, exciting,
and easily updated. When we designed the website, we used
dynamic drop down menus with animated flash headers to make
it easy to navigate yet have that animated pop. Click the
